Использование aria-label для поиска и вставки значения в Python3 - PullRequest
1 голос
/ 04 июля 2019

Я хочу найти и вставить значение в поле 'value'.

Как вы можете видеть в следующем HTML-коде, значение пусто, я пытаюсь найти элемент, чтобы вставить в него новое значение, но не могу найти.

<input aria-label="" id="tab-shared-widget-2" class="" data-tb-test-id="auth-component-password-text-field-TextInput" type="password" value=""

Я пытался найти элемент с помощью XPath и CSS Selector, и по какой-то причине мой веб-драйвер все еще не находит элемент с использованием обоих способов.

susername = driver.find_element_by_css_selector("#tab-shared-widget-2")
    susername.send_keys("Something")
spassword = driver.find_element_by_xpath("tab-shared-widget-2").get_attribute('value')
    spassword.send_keys("Something")
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...